|
@@ -249,7 +249,7 @@
|
|
|
<!-- </template>-->
|
|
|
</avue-form>
|
|
|
</trade-card>
|
|
|
- <trade-card title="箱信息" v-if="goodsForm.status === 0 || !goodsForm.status">
|
|
|
+ <trade-card title="运输信息" v-if="goodsForm.status === 0 || !goodsForm.status">
|
|
|
<avue-crud :data="entrustList"
|
|
|
:option="entrustOptionTwo"
|
|
|
@row-save="(row,done,loading)=>{rowSave(row,0,done,loading)}"
|
|
@@ -282,7 +282,7 @@
|
|
|
</template>
|
|
|
</avue-crud>
|
|
|
</trade-card>
|
|
|
- <trade-card title="箱信息" v-if="goodsForm.status !== 0 && goodsForm.status">
|
|
|
+ <trade-card title="运输信息" v-if="goodsForm.status !== 0 && goodsForm.status">
|
|
|
<avue-crud
|
|
|
:data="entrustList"
|
|
|
:option="entrustOptionTwoT"
|
|
@@ -970,12 +970,12 @@ export default {
|
|
|
width: 200,
|
|
|
prop: 'arrivalTime'
|
|
|
}, {
|
|
|
- label: '箱型',
|
|
|
+ label: '车型',
|
|
|
width: 100,
|
|
|
index: 2,
|
|
|
prop: 'ctnType'
|
|
|
}, {
|
|
|
- label: '箱量',
|
|
|
+ label: '车辆数',
|
|
|
width: 50,
|
|
|
index: 3,
|
|
|
prop: 'ctnQuantity'
|
|
@@ -1148,7 +1148,7 @@ export default {
|
|
|
label: '联系电话',
|
|
|
prop: 'tel'
|
|
|
}, {
|
|
|
- label: '提单号',
|
|
|
+ label: '业务号',
|
|
|
prop: 'billNo',
|
|
|
rules: [{
|
|
|
required: true,
|
|
@@ -1158,11 +1158,11 @@ export default {
|
|
|
}, {
|
|
|
label: '场站',
|
|
|
prop: 'station',
|
|
|
- rules: [{
|
|
|
- required: true,
|
|
|
- message: " ",
|
|
|
- trigger: "blur"
|
|
|
- }],
|
|
|
+ // rules: [{
|
|
|
+ // required: true,
|
|
|
+ // message: " ",
|
|
|
+ // trigger: "blur"
|
|
|
+ // }],
|
|
|
},{
|
|
|
label: '风险等级',
|
|
|
prop: 'riskLevel',
|
|
@@ -1324,7 +1324,7 @@ export default {
|
|
|
prop: 'arrivalTime'
|
|
|
}, {
|
|
|
// label: '箱型',
|
|
|
- label: '箱型',
|
|
|
+ label: '车型',
|
|
|
cell: true,
|
|
|
prop: 'ctnType',
|
|
|
type: 'select',
|
|
@@ -1336,7 +1336,7 @@ export default {
|
|
|
value: "dictValue"
|
|
|
},
|
|
|
}, {
|
|
|
- label: '箱量',
|
|
|
+ label: '车辆数',
|
|
|
cell: true,
|
|
|
prop: 'ctnQuantity',
|
|
|
controls: false,
|
|
@@ -2186,12 +2186,12 @@ export default {
|
|
|
}
|
|
|
}
|
|
|
for (let item in this.entrustList) {
|
|
|
- if (!this.entrustList[item].ctnType) return this.$message.error('请选择第' + Number(Number(item) + 1) + '行箱型');
|
|
|
- if (!this.entrustList[item].ctnQuantity) return this.$message.error('请输入第' + Number(Number(item) + 1) + '行箱量');
|
|
|
+ if (!this.entrustList[item].ctnType) return this.$message.error('请选择第' + Number(Number(item) + 1) + '行车型');
|
|
|
+ if (!this.entrustList[item].ctnQuantity) return this.$message.error('请输入第' + Number(Number(item) + 1) + '行车辆数');
|
|
|
if (!this.entrustList[item].arrivalTime) return this.$message.error('请输入第' + Number(Number(item) + 1) + '行货运日期');
|
|
|
// if (!this.entrustList[item].landAmountD) return this.$message.error('请输入第' + Number(Number(item) + 1) + '运费');
|
|
|
}
|
|
|
- if (this.entrustList.length === 0) return this.$message.error('箱信息不能为空')
|
|
|
+ if (this.entrustList.length === 0) return this.$message.error('运输信息不能为空')
|
|
|
let data = JSON.parse(JSON.stringify(this.tableData))
|
|
|
data.forEach((item, index) => {
|
|
|
item.sort = index + 1
|